Now, before we get into the nitty-gritty of how you can watch 'Circus Peanut & Elephant Ears: Lunchtime for Leo' right now, here are some specifics about the Warner Bros. Animation animation flick.

Circus Peanut & Elephant Ears: Lunchtime for Leo starring Tom Kenny, Andy Suriano has a G rating, a runtime of about 9 min, and a scheduled release date of October 13th, 2003.

Curious about the story behind it? Here's the plot: "Carl and Francis are definitely the circus acts." .
